A 'cousin' of the giant panda lived in what is now Zaragoza, Spain

Wednesday, May 9, 2012 - 09:30 in Paleontology & Archaeology

Scientists have found a new ursid fossil species in the area of Nombrevilla in Zaragoza, Spain. Agriarctos beatrix was a small plantigrade omnivore and was genetically related to giant pandas, according to researchers.
